Born and raised in Nashville. Like >>1203099 said, take a flight. It's a simpler experience and leaving/arriving at BNA is easy with MTA (city's bus transit), Uber/Lyft, etc. Also, BNA is small and very easy to navigate.

Downtown Nashville has a lot of museums, both art and music related and there are usually concerts going on weekly at big venues and many more at local pubs. BUT downtown is a tourist trap. Make one swoop through and unless something catches your fancy, move on. Not big on Civil War history but a lot of areas nearby have war monuments telling you of important battles. A lot of it is overlooked just because it's always there but I know people like them regardless.

Personally, it's best to visit Nashville if something is going on that you want to see and make a full trip of it. Hotels downtown will cost a LOT but if you just plan a hotel in the Vanderbilt area(University area just outside downtown, probably 20-30 minutes walking, minutes by car), you'll find much more affordable hotels. And there's plenty to choose from.

Very friendly area, most people will gladly talk to you and only a few pocket areas that I can't recommended going to but they're mostly out of the way from anywhere you might go so I wouldn't worry.
